Patent number: 7123554Abstract: A disk apparatus includes a slot. A magnetooptical disk is attached to the slot. When the slot is closed, a system controller inputs a corresponding signal to a CPU. The CPU applies a read-out command of disk information to the disk controller. The disk controller drives a spindle motor, an optical pick-up and a recording head in order to read-out vacant capacity information from the magnetooptical disk. The read-out vacant capacity information is sent back to the CPU, and then saved in a flash memory by the CPU.Type: GrantFiled: September 14, 2001Date of Patent: October 17, 2006Assignee: Sanyo Electric Co., Ltd.Inventor: Junya Kaku

Publication number: 20060164519Abstract: A digital video camera (10) includes a microphone (34). When audio data fetched through a microphone (34) and an A/D converter (36), and a plurality of screens of JPEG data generated by a JPEG codec (32) are subjected to a recording process in parallel with each other, an error of the audio data between a real processing amount (=8043 bytes/second) and a virtual processing amount (=8040 bytes/second) of the audio data is calculated by a CPU (52) every 30 frames. When the calculated error is above a threshold value, the number of frames of the JPEG data to be recorded in a recording medium (50) is adjusted by thinning-out/interpolation.Type: ApplicationFiled: September 3, 2003Publication date: July 27, 2006Applicant: SANYO ELECTRIC CO., LTD.Inventor: Junya Kaku

Patent number: 6903778Abstract: An electronic camera includes a mode change switch. This mode change switch selects a still image recording mode to record 1 scene of an image signal to a recording medium, and a continuous image recording mode to record a plurality of scenes of continuous image signals to the memory medium. In the still recording mode, an battery remaining capacity goes below 5%, the shutter button is disabled in operation. In the continuous image recording mode, when the battery remaining capacity goes below 25%, the shutter button is disabled in operation. These threshold values are related to a consumed power required for recording the image signal taken in each of the modes.Type: GrantFiled: October 19, 1999Date of Patent: June 7, 2005Assignee: Sanyo Electric Co., Ltd.Inventor: Junya Kaku

Patent number: 6697568Abstract: A motion image recording apparatus includes a shutter button. When the shutter button is pressed, still image data in frames due to picture taking is subjected to compression by a JPEG CODEC. The compressed image data is written to an SDRAM that operates as a ring buffer. The compressed image data is read out of the SDRAM concurrently with such writing, and then recorded onto a memory card. As a result, long-time motion images are recorded on the memory card. However, the read rate from the SDRAM is slower than the write rate onto the SDRAM. Accordingly, the writing is suspended when a write position approaches a read position and they becomes a predetermined relationship.Type: GrantFiled: February 7, 2000Date of Patent: February 24, 2004Assignee: Sanyo Electric Co., Ltd.Inventor: Junya Kaku
